Responsibilities
- Perform preventive maintenance, inspections, and mechanical repairs on rental construction equipment
- Diagnose and troubleshoot diesel engines, hydraulic systems, and electrical systems
- Use diagnostic software, gauges, and specialized tools to identify equipment issues
- Test-run equipment to verify repairs and ensure operational safety
- Complete work orders, service reports, and maintenance records accurately and on time
- Support shop workflow and assist other technicians as needed
Qualifications
- Hands-on experience as a diesel/heavy equipment mechanic, rental, construction or fleet mechanic
- A high school diploma, trade school certificate, or equivalent experience
- Strong diagnostic skills in mechanical, hydraulic, and electrical systems
- A valid driver’s license and ability to operate vehicles safely
- A personal set of professional-grade mechanic’s tools
- The ability to work independently and in a team environment
